Sandbanks Bay, Great Lakes, Sunday 25th September 2011.
Hi all,
Decided to fish Sandbanks Bay at Great Lake today, was going to Bradys Lake but decided on Great Lake instead.
Bailey and I arrived at the Cramps Bay ramp around 10am and headed to Sandbanks, we caught 14 brownies, releasing most due to them being in fairly poor condition, it certainly was a day for losing fish.
I can't remember a day where we lost so many and had fish grabbing the softies but not hooking up, lots of follows to the boat as well, frustrating stuff.
It was a great day anyway, a bit on the cool side with the SW breeze.
Saw three Wedge Tailed Eagles which was a good sight, finished fishing around 6pm.
Fish were caught on Yep Black and Gold Flappers.
